You've seen Blu and Isaac's videos at Cookson. Now come experience the beauty of Cookson Hills Wildlife Management Area (WMA) for yourself. As the first official running/walking/hiking event in Cookson, we have been given access for 70 participants. THIS EVENT WILL SELL OUT FAST!  That is as much as the permit allows, and we must all do our part in keeping Cookson free of litter as always: Leave No Trace. If we want a shot at being allowed to hold future events in Cookson, we must protect the land and the animals who call it home.  

Pacers are not allowed for this event. Drop bags will be transported to an aid station on the course. Make sure to attach your name and bib number in a water-resistant bag.  

Overnight camping is not allowed at any time in Cookson WMA.  There are no parking fees.

Swag, Buckles, Awards, Eats

All participants receive a hoodie.  Those who complete the 33 mile loop within the 10-hour (6pm) Cutoff receive a finisher belt buckle.  

Top 3 finishers receive awards. No gender awards. Top 3 humans.   

This is not a chip timed event due to it being a single 33-mile continuous loop with only 70 participants. However, we will be recording finish times just as diligently as we would with any chip timed event.  Meal is provided for participants and volunteers at the finish area.  

Course

This 33 mile adventure follows dirt/gravel roads and four-wheel drive access roads that can often be covered with thick leaves in sections. There is about 4,500' of elevation. Trekking poles are allowed.  There are multiple water crossings. It may be dry creek beds or it may be knee deep depending on rainfall.  Water stations and aid stations will be along the course. Much of this race you will not be able to see people in front or behind you. The course will be marked, but it is your responsibility to know the route. It is highly recommended that you use an app that sends live tracking data back to race staff and your emergency contact person.  Watch our social media pages for more information about this.  Course is not closed to vehicle traffic, but it is rare for vehicles to be in the area, as it is remote and some of it requires 4-wheel drive for passage. The only ATV's allowed on the course are those used by race staff to sweep the course and provide first aid or extraction if necessary.
